原文:PostgreSQL中enable、disable和validate外鍵約束

postgres create table t a int primary key,b text,c date CREATE TABLE postgres create table t a int primary key,b int references t a ,c text CREATE TABLE postgres insert into t a,b,c values , aa ,now ...

2020-11-14 09:22 0 903 推薦指數:

查看詳情

約束disable/enable validate/novalidate 的區別

轉發http://www.cnblogs.com/rootq/archive/2008/09/23/1297400.html disable/enable validate/novalidate 的區別 啟用約束:enable( validate) :啟用約束,創建索引,對已有及新加入的數據 ...

Sat Jun 08 18:29:00 CST 2013 0 10933
約束(Mysql、PostgreSQL

關於是什么,具體不再詳述,可以自行百度。 講一下關於的 On Delete和On Update的使用 最近在項目的表中看到這些,不懂順便查了查: ONSTRAINT "c_clusters_pkey" PRIMARY KEY ("cluster_id ...

Tue Sep 11 18:36:00 CST 2018 0 1156
MySQL的主鍵約束約束

  1、主鍵約束   表通常具有包含唯一標識表每一行的值的一列或一組列。 這樣的一列或多列稱為表的主鍵 (PK),用於強制表的實體完整性。 由於主鍵約束可保證數據的唯一性,因此經常對標識列定義這種約束。   如果為表指定了主鍵約束, 數據庫引擎將通過為主鍵列自動創建唯一索引來強制數據的唯一性 ...

Sat Feb 03 11:06:00 CST 2018 0 2567
約束5:約束

在關系型數據庫,表與表之間存在引用關系,也就是說,數據列C1引用其他表的數據列C2存在的值,引用關系通過(Foreign Key )約束實現。如果表(TableA)的列C1被其他表引用,那么,我們把表(TableA)稱作參考表,或引用表(Referenced Table),該列C1 ...

Thu Feb 22 20:19:00 CST 2018 0 1254
Oracle表添加約束

添加主鍵約束: ALTER TABLE GA_AIRLINE ADD CONSTRAINT PK_AIRLINE_ID PRIMARY KEY(AIRLINE_ID); 有三種形式的約束: 1、普通約束(如果存在子表引用父表主鍵,則無法刪除父表記錄) 2、級聯約束(可刪除 ...

Mon Mar 27 17:58:00 CST 2017 0 37376
Oracle表添加約束

添加主鍵約束: ALTER TABLE GA_AIRLINE ADD CONSTRAINT PK_AIRLINE_ID PRIMARY KEY(AIRLINE_ID); 有三種形式的約束: 1、普通約束(如果存在子表引用父表主鍵,則無法刪除父表記 ...

Fri Aug 24 22:51:00 CST 2018 0 1292
Oracle 約束

下面的語句創建department_20表,並定義和啟用department_id列上的,該引用departments表的department_id列上的主鍵: 約束fk_deptno確保dept_20表為員工指定的所有部門都存在於departments表 ...

Thu May 16 23:48:00 CST 2019 0 5621
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M